Investment Overview

The Junction West Coffeyville RV Park is located in Coffeyville, Kansas, a region experiencing significant economic growth. It is situated
just 73 miles, or approximately 1 hour and 20 minutes, from the Tulsa International Airport. The property’s prime position on U.S. Route
169 ensures high visibility, with over 6,000 vehicles passing by daily.
Coffeyville and its surrounding area house a diverse range of industries and major businesses. The Coffeyville Industrial Park, located
northeast of town, hosts renowned companies such as John Deere Coffeyville Works, Emerald Transformer, and MJD Products. The
town itself is home to other notable industries, including Acme Foundry, Coffeyville SEKTAM, Star
Pipe, and Bartlett Milling. Moreover, Montgomery County, in which Coffeyville is located, features
prominent manufacturers like Textron Aviation, CVR Energy/Coffeyville Resources, and John Deere.
The county’s advantageous proximity to both Wichita and Tulsa, as well as the Port of Catoosa,
contributes to its thriving business environment.
Coffeyville and its neighboring areas have been the focus of significant economic development
initiatives. In June 2022, construction began on a $375 million soybean crushing facility in
Southeast Kansas, poised to become an essential source of feedstock for renewable fuels, food
products, and animal feeds. This project will generate approximately 50 permanent jobs and
stimulate additional employment opportunities during its construction phase. Furthermore, the
Coffeyville Historical Society received a $100,000 tourism grant from the state in May 2023,
highlighting the commitment to revitalizing the area’s tourism industry.
Kansas, as a whole, has garnered recognition for its economic development efforts. In 2021,
the state won Site Selection Magazine’s Governor’s Cup for the most economic development
investment per capita in the country. Additionally, Kansas has received the prestigious Gold Shovel
Award from Area Development, recognized for its top business climate in the West North Central
region of the United States. The region’s infrastructure is also set to improve, as plans for a new
wind farm in northeast Oklahoma near the Kansas state line are underway. Apex Clean Energy’s
Hickory Creek Project will bring significant tax revenue, employment opportunities, and economic
benefits to the area.
